Why Xiaomi and Android require an account after a reset
FRP was introduced into the Android ecosystem since version 5.1 of Lollipop and has since become an integral part of security. When you link a Google account to your phone and allow sync, the device remembers this fact at the system partition level. When you try to execute Hard Reset through the Recovery menu, the system marks the event as potentially dangerous, unless you log out of the account through the settings menu before that.
For Xiaomi owners, the situation is complicated by the presence of dual protection: in addition to Google, Mi Account confirmation is often required. This is done so that even when flashing or resetting, an attacker can not access the ownerβs personal data, such as photos, contacts and location history. The lock is activated automatically if the correct credentials are not entered after turning on the reset device within a short time (usually 5-15 minutes).
β οΈ Warning: Attempting to repeatedly enter the wrong password can temporarily block the ability to enter data for 24 hours or more.
There is a misconception that flashing your phone helps bypass this protection. On modern Xiaomi models with a locked bootloader and current security patches, this does not work, since the partition that stores the binding data does not erase with normal firmware, which is why it is important to know the correct methods for bypassing or restoring access.
How to Restore Access to a Google Account
The most legal and reliable way to unlock a device is to recall or restore access to your account. Google provides tools for those who have forgotten their data. If you have access to a computer or other smartphone, go to the Google account recovery page, and you will be asked to enter the phone number or backup email address you provided when you signed up.
If you have a phone number or email, the system will send you a confirmation code, and once you have entered the code, you can set a new password. Importantly, after you change the password on a device with Android 9 and above, you may have to wait 24 hours before trying to enter new data on the dropped phone, a security measure that prevents attackers from accessing instantly.
- π Go to accounts.google.com from any other device.
- π± Enter your email address and click βForgot your password?Β».
- π Select the confirmation method: SMS by phone, call or backup email.
- β³ After a successful password change, wait. 1-24 One hour before entering data on Xiaomi.
In some cases, if two-factor authentication was not enabled, recovery may take longer. Google may ask check questions or ask for an account creation date. Be prepared to provide as accurate information as possible. If you use MIUI, also check if the account was linked to Mi Cloud, as double verification is sometimes required.
Using Mi Account to Unlock Xiaomi
Owners of Xiaomi, Redmi and POCO smartphones often face the requirement to enter not only a Google account, but also a Mi Account. This is an internal account of the manufacturer, which is also associated with the device when logged in to the settings menu. If the phone requires a Mi Account, recovery through Google will not help β you need to restore access to Xiaomi services.
The recovery process is similar: go to i.mi.com from another device, enter the phone number or email used during registration, the system will send a confirmation code, after logging into your personal account, you will see a list of associated devices. If the phone is displayed there, you can try to remove it from the list or unlock it remotely, although after resetting, it is often necessary to enter a password on the activation screen.
If you don't remember your Mi Account details, use the recovery form on the site.Please note that for accounts registered in China (end @qq.com or number +86), the procedure may be different and require a Chinese phone number.In such cases, it is better to create a new account with a region of your country if the old one cannot be restored, but this does not always help to bypass the blocking of the old one.

Instructions for resetting via Recovery and Fastboot mode
If standard methods don't work, you can try deep reset via Recovery mode. However, as mentioned earlier, on modern Xiaomi this does not remove FRP, but is a necessary step before using other methods. To log into Recovery, press both the power button and the volume button on the phone turned off.
In the Recovery menu, you have to select the Wipe Data -> Wipe All Data. Confirm the action. Once you're done, the phone will reboot. If Google's lock is still in place, FRP protection is active, and you need the methods described above.

Prevention and safety advice
To avoid being locked, it is important to follow digital hygiene practices: always remember or record passwords from your main accounts in a secure location. Before selling or transferring your phone to another person, make sure to completely reset through the settings menu (Settings -> Advanced Settings -> Reset) by logging out of all Google and Mi accounts first.
Use password managers built into your browser or operating system to quickly restore access in case of forgetting, and regularly check the list of devices associated with your Google account and delete those you no longer use.
